在当今数字化时代,软件介绍网站已成为企业展示产品、服务的重要窗口,本篇文章将深入探讨软件介绍网站源码的设计理念、开发流程以及如何通过技术手段提升用户体验。
图片来源于网络,如有侵权联系删除
设计理念与目标
-
简洁明了
网站界面应简洁大方,避免冗余信息,确保用户能够快速找到所需信息。
-
功能齐全
提供全面的软件介绍功能,包括产品详情、使用教程、客户评价等。
-
交互友好
设计直观的操作流程和反馈机制,提高用户的操作体验。
-
响应式设计
适应不同设备屏幕尺寸,实现跨平台兼容性。
-
安全性
采用安全编码实践,保护用户数据和隐私。
开发流程与技术选型
需求分析
- 与客户沟通,明确网站需求,确定功能模块和性能指标。
系统设计
- 制定详细的技术方案,选择合适的开发框架和技术栈(如React.js、Vue.js)。
前端开发
- 使用HTML5、CSS3构建页面结构,运用JavaScript进行动态效果处理。
后端开发
- 选择Node.js或Django等后端框架,搭建API接口和数据存储系统。
测试与部署
- 进行单元测试、集成测试,确保代码质量;选择稳定的服务器环境进行上线部署。
运维监控
- 实施监控系统,实时监测网站运行状态,及时解决问题。
关键技术与工具
-
前端技术栈
- HTML/CSS/JavaScript: 构建网页基础结构和样式。
- React/Vue/Angular: 用于构建单页应用(SPA),提高页面加载速度和用户体验。
- Webpack/Gulp: 自动化构建工具,优化资源文件。
-
后端技术栈
- Node.js/Express: 快速搭建RESTful API服务器。
- MongoDB/MySQL: 数据库管理系统,存储和管理数据。
-
开发工具
- Git: 版本控制系统,方便团队协作和代码管理。
- VSCode/Sublime Text: 强大的文本编辑器,支持多种编程语言插件。
- Postman: API测试工具,帮助开发者调试接口请求。
-
安全和性能优化
- HTTPS加密传输数据,防止中间人攻击。
- CDN加速静态资源的分发,降低服务器压力。
- 图片压缩和懒加载技术,减少带宽消耗和提高页面加载速度。
用户体验的提升策略
-
个性化推荐
根据用户行为和历史记录,推送相关软件推荐。
图片来源于网络,如有侵权联系删除
-
智能搜索
引入自然语言处理(NLP)技术,实现更精准的关键词匹配。
-
互动社区
建立论坛或问答区,鼓励用户分享经验和交流心得。
-
多语言支持
支持多种语言版本,满足全球用户的需求。
-
移动端适配
为iOS和Android用户提供专属APP,无缝对接桌面版功能。
案例分享与展望未来
-
成功案例分析
以某知名软件介绍网站为例,阐述其优秀的设计理念和实施方法。
-
技术创新方向
探讨AI技术在软件开发领域的应用前景,如自动化的测试脚本生成等。
-
市场趋势预测
分析当前互联网发展趋势,预估未来几年内行业的变化走向。
通过精心设计和持续改进,我们可以打造出一个既实用又美观的软件介绍网站,为企业和用户提供更好的服务体验,随着科技的不断进步,我们有信心在未来取得更大的突破和发展!
标签: #软件介绍网站源码
评论列表